首页 百科知识 数据库的数据管理特点

数据库的数据管理特点

时间:2024-10-22 百科知识 版权反馈
【摘要】:SQL Server是微软公司推出的适用于大型网络环境的关系数据库系统。ORACLE公司是全球最大的数据库软件厂商。从1979年推出第一个基于SQL标准的关系数据库管理系统以来,ORACLE公司不断融入新的技术,适应新的环境和应用的需要,推出新的版本,从Oracle 8i开始全面支持Internet需求。2004年, ORACLE公司发布的Oracle 10g是世界上第一个具有网格计算功能的数据库管理系统。

1.SQL Server数据库管理系统

SQL Server是微软公司推出的适用于大型网络环境的关系数据库系统。SQL Server作为最新一代的数据库产品,并结合近几年计算机技术的最新成果,同时充分考虑数据库应用背景的变化,因此为用户的Internet应用提供了完善的数据管理和数据分析解决方案

从SQL Server 7.0开始成熟起来,已具备在数据库市场中的竞争能力, SQL Server 2000是一个优秀的企业级数据库管理系统,全面支持Internet应用开发的需求。目前,该产品被广泛使用的是SQL Server 2008。

在微软的数据平台上发布SQL Server 2008,可以将结构化、半结构化和非结构化文档的数据(如图像和音乐)直接存储到数据库中。SQL Server 2008提供一系列丰富的集成服务,可以对数据进行查询、搜索、同步、报告和分析之类的操作。数据可以存储在各种设备上,从数据中心最大的服务器一直到桌面计算机和移动设备,用户可以控制数据而不用理会数据存储在哪里。SQL Server 2008提供了一个可信的、高效率智能数据平台,可以满足用户的所有数据需求,其主要功能如下。

(1)帮助组织构建全面、企业级的分析解决方案,并能通过熟悉的工具提供可操作的深度资讯。

(2)具备完整直观的数据挖掘技术,并且可扩展到任何应用程序,因此能通过预测性分析产生可靠的决策

(3)提供可伸缩的企业数据集成平台,使组织能更轻松地管理来自各种数据源的数据。

(4)提供一个全面的数据平台,包含各种向上扩充单台服务器和向外扩充大型数据库的技术,并提供各种优化性能的工具。

(5)提供增强的安全功能,能够有效管理安全功能配置,并可提供强认证和访问控制、强大的加密和密钥管理能力,以及增强的审计功能。

(6)提供全面的空间支持,使组织能够通过支持空间的应用程序无缝地获取、使用和扩展定位数据,最终帮助终端用户做出更好的决策。

该产品的最新版本是SQL Server 2012。作为新一代的数据平台产品,SQL Server 2012不仅延续现有数据平台的强大能力,全面支持云技术与平台,并且能够快速构建相应的解决方案来实现私有云与公有云之间数据的扩展与应用的迁移。SQL Server 2012 提供对企业基础架构最高级别的支持——专门针对关键业务应用的多种功能与解决方案,可以提供最高级别的可用性及性能。在业界领先的商业智能领域,SQL Server 2012 提供了更多更全面的功能以满足不同人群对数据及信息的需求,包括支持来自于不同网络环境的数据的交互、全面的自助分析等创新功能。针对大数据及数据仓库, SQL Server 2012 提供从数 TB 到数百 TB全面端到端的解决方案。作为微软的信息平台解决方案,SQL Server 2012 的发布,可以帮助数以千计的企业用户突破性地快速实现各种数据体验,完全释放对企业的洞察力。

SQL Server 2012包含企业版(Enterprise)、标准版(Standard),另外新增了商业智能版(Business Intelligence)。微软表示,SQL Server 2012发布时还将包括Web版、开发者版本及精简版。

1)SQL Server 2012的系统要求

(1)支持的操作系统:Windows 7、Windows Server 2008 R2、Windows Server 2008 SP2、Windows Vista SP2。

(2)32位系统:具有Intel 1GHz(或同等性能的兼容处理器)或速度更快的处理器(建议使用2GHz或速度更快的处理器)的计算机。

(3)64位系统:1.4 GHz或速度更快的处理器。

(4)最低1GB RAM(建议使用2GB或更大的RAM)。

(5)2.2 GB可用硬盘空间。

2)SQL Server 2012的产品优势

SQL Server 2012 为用户带来更多全新体验, 独特的产品优势能使用户获益良多。

(1)对关键业务充满信心。在安全性和高可用性方面,提高服务器正常运行效率并加强数据保护,不浪费时间和金钱即可实现服务器到云端的扩展。在企业安全性及合规管理方面,内置的安全性功能及IT管理功能在极大限度上能够帮助企业提高安全性能级别并实现合规管理。SQL Server 2012得益于卓越的服务和技术支持、大量值得信赖的合作伙伴,以及丰富的免费工具,用户可以放心使用。

(2)超高的性能。在业界首屈一指的基准测试程序的支持下 ,用户可获得突破性的、可预测的性能。

(3)突破性的业务洞察力。通过快速的数据探索和数据可视化对成堆的数据进行细致深入的研究,能够引导企业提出更为深刻的商业洞见。通过托管式自主商业智能、IT面板及SharePoint之间的协作,可为整个商业机构提供可访问的智能服务。针对所有业务数据提供一个全方位的视图,数据的可靠性和一致性能得到保证。通过整合、净化、管理帮助确保数据置信度,凭借全方位数据仓库解决方案,以低成本向用户提供大规模的数据容量,能够实现较强的灵活性和可伸缩性。

(4)实现用户的个性云。系统根据需要进行扩展;通过灵活的部署选项,根据用户需要实现从服务器到云的扩展;解决方案的实现更为迅速;通过一体机和私有云/公共云产品,降低解决方案的复杂度并有效缩短其实现时间;工作效率得到优化与提高;通过常见的工具,针对在服务器端和云端的IT人员及开发人员的工作效率进行优化;随心所欲扩展任意数据;通过易于扩展的开发技术,可以在服务器或云端对数据进行任意扩展。

2.Oracle数据库管理系统

ORACLE公司是全球最大的数据库软件厂商。从1979年推出第一个基于SQL标准的关系数据库管理系统以来,ORACLE公司不断融入新的技术,适应新的环境和应用的需要,推出新的版本,从Oracle 8i开始全面支持Internet需求。 2004年, ORACLE公司发布的Oracle 10g是世界上第一个具有网格计算功能的数据库管理系统。它可以运行在100多种硬件平台上,支持多种操作系统,其主要特点如下。

(1)真正应用集群,可以实现按需扩展,并可防止服务器故障发生。

(2)遵守数据存取语言、操作系统、用户接口和网络通信协议的工业标准,支持Internet访问和信息集成。

(3)支持分布式数据库和分布处理,具有网格计算功能。

(4)实施安全性控制和完整性控制。

(5)历经考验的可用性、安全性和可靠性。

(6)有完善的应用软件开发工具和连接产品,支持基于联机事务处理、数据仓库和内容管理的各种应用开发。

(7)易于安装和配置,内置自我管理能力。

2007年7月11日,ORACLE公司发布了新的数据库版本Oracle 11g。Oracle 11g是ORACLE公司30年来发布的最重要的数据库版本,它根据用户的需求实现了信息生命周期管理(information lifecycle management)等多项创新。大幅提高了系统的安全性,全新的Data Guard最大化了可用性,利用全新的高级数据压缩技术降低了数据存储的支出,明显缩短了应用程序测试环境部署及分析测试结果所花费的时间,增加了RFID Tag、DICOM医学图像、3D空间等重要数据类型的支持,加强了对Binary XML的支持和性能优化。

目前,Oracle的最新版本是ORACLE 公司在2009年9月发布的Oracle 11g第2版。该产品为 IT 提供了基础,使其能够以高质量的服务成功提供更多信息,降低 IT 内部变更的风险,并且更高效地利用 IT 预算。

3.DB2数据库管理系统

DB2是IBM公司推出的一个大型关系DBMS产品,可运行于多种软件平台,在UNIX大型机领域具有决定性优势,支持百万规模级的数据库和大量并发用户。它是数据库市场的主流产品之一。目前DB2已经发展到9.7版本。

最新版的DB2 Enterprise 9满足大中型企业对数据服务器的需求。它可以被部署于Linux、UNIX或者任何大小的Windows服务器,从一个处理器到几百个处理器。DB2 Enterprise 9是建立企业解决方案的理想基础,适用于众多TB的大型数据仓库或者高性能的24×7高容量事务处理业务解决方案或基于Web的解决方案。业界领先的ISV数据服务器后端可建立多种企业解决方案,例如商业智能、内容管理、电子商务、企业资源规划、客户关系管理或供应链管理。另外,DB2 Enterprise 9还具备可连接性、兼容性,并可与其他企业的DB2和IDS数据源集成。为建立数据仓库、事务处理或者基于Web的解决方案,以及EPR 或CRM等打包解决方案后端提供了理想的基础。

4.SYBASE数据库管理系统

SYBASE公司成立于1984年11月,总部设在美国的Emeryville。 SYBASE数据库管理系统是由该公司出品的关系数据库管理系统。

目前,SYBASE数据库管理系统的最新版本是SYBASE Adaptive Server Enterprise 15(ASE15)。它是一种典型的UNIX或Windows客户机/服务器环境下的数据库管理系统。与操作系统和相关软件保持独立,让ASE15可以更智能化地进行系统自我调整和优化。由于只需要很少的内存资源和内部交换开销,所以ASE15可以管理大量的联机用户。它采用了专利技术的、自调整的优化器和查询引擎,这使得ASE15可以大幅提升性能并有效控制成本。它可以智能地调整复杂的查询操作并忽略那些未包含相关信息的分区上的数据。ASE15还通过一系列用来管理和诊断数据库服务器的新特性来降低运营成本。该产品可以分为三个层次:数据库服务器层,该层提供高级数据服务器;中间件层,该层为数据复制和各种异构的计算环境提供了服务器和互操作产品;工具层,该层提供管理和监控产品,以及上百个SYBASE合作伙伴的产品。

5.FoxPro数据库管理系统

FoxPro数据库管理系统是美国Fox公司于1988年推出的在微机上运行的关系数据库管理系统。1992年Fox公司被Microsoft公司收购,随后相继推出了FoxPro 2.5、FoxPro 2.6 和Visual FoxPro等版本,其功能和性能都有了较大提升。

Visual FoxPro是一种可视化的数据库应用开发工具,提供了一系列的向导、生成器和设计器,可快速地生成数据库应用程序,并可以编译成直接在Windows下运行的可执行程序。它主要适用于Windows 95和Windows NT等环境,是目前FoxPro系列数据库的主要版本。

Visual FoxPro支持标准的xBase过程化编程,同时扩展了xBase语言,提供了大量对象模型和完整的面向对象的解决方案,支持面向对象编程的所有特性,如继承、封装、多态、子类等。用户通过处理系统提供的控件,设置控件属性、事件和方法来设计对象模块。在Visual FoxPro中,不需要编写事件处理程序代码,利用事件处理模型就可以创建事件驱动的应用程序。缺点是安全性较差、管理效率低和网络功能较差。

6.Access数据库系统

Access数据库系统是Microsoft公司于1994年推出的在微机上运行的关系数据库管理系统。它是Microsoft Office套件中的一个重要组成部分,常用于个人办公事务处理。它运行于Windows操作系统之上,具有界面友好、易学易用、开发简单、接口灵活等特点,是典型的新一代桌面数据库管理系统。它可在Windows环境下建立数据库、建立数据表、创建新的窗体、创建使用查询、创建使用报表等;本身具有对数据库管理的能力,无需借助其他工具软件就能较好地管理数据并提供良好的用户界面,也可进一步使用Visual Basic来编程用以进行各种复杂的操作,发挥更强的应用功能;Access支持结构化查询语言SQL,使用SQL语言能很好地操作数据库中的数据,具有较高的查询效率。并且,作为Office套件的一部分,可以与Office集成,实现无缝连接。

免责声明:以上内容源自网络,版权归原作者所有,如有侵犯您的原创版权请告知,我们将尽快删除相关内容。

我要反馈